Bowling Apps with Augmented Reality Features

In recent years, the integration of Augmented Reality (AR) technologies in various applications has been nothing short of revolutionary. Bowling apps, in particular, have notably embraced AR features to enhance the user experience. These applications allow players to see graphics and animations superimposed onto real-world environments, transforming a typical bowling session into an interactive and engaging experience. One standout feature is the interactive bowling lanes, where players can visualize their ball trajectory with animations. Additionally, features often include customizable avatars, allowing users to design their digital bowling avatars to compete against friends. AR technology also enables the display of game statistics in real time, enhancing the competitive spirit among players. Whether it’s an amateur bowler or an expert, these apps cater to all skill levels, amplifying enjoyment in each game. Not to mention, AR can facilitate social networking among players, allowing users to share their ups and downs in real time through these apps. As AR technology evolves, so do the features and capabilities of bowling applications, setting new standards for gaming experiences.

The convenience and accessibility of these applications are further heightened by their availability on both iOS and Android platforms. Each app harnesses the capabilities of smartphones to provide users with features that enhance gameplay. For instance, many bowling apps utilize the device’s camera to deliver real-time AR experiences, which present players with challenges mapped onto their actual surroundings. By using the camera in conjunction with AR overlays, users can practice their throwing techniques with guided instructions displayed as they play. Players can also receive personalized coaching through the app generated by monitoring their past performances. Besides, multiplayer options allow friends to join games virtually, making bowling a lively social event. Another essential aspect is the inclusion of leaderboards, fostering a sense of competition between players, whether they are playing locally or internationally. The constant updates from developers bring fresh content to these apps, including new games and events. Consequently, this continual engagement ensures players remain invested in the app, creating a thriving community. With usability at the forefront, developers are continually refining the user interface for seamless navigation.

Unlocking the Competitive Edge

Bowling apps with AR features provide significant advantages for serious bowlers seeking a competitive edge. These apps allow for precise tracking of each player’s performance metrics, like strike percentages, average score, and more. Advanced users often find great benefit from real-time insights that assist in refining techniques, showcasing, for example, a bowler’s wrist position or ball speed. With these metrics displayed prominently during gameplay, users can make immediate adjustments, which can be crucial for competitive settings. Integrating such data further engages users, drawing them closer to their performance goals over time. The possibility of analyzing competitor stats adds an extra layer, enabling players to strategize better. Furthermore, apps can connect to wearable technologies, expanding tracking capabilities and providing deeper analytical features. With these insights, bowlers can glean clever techniques from their opponents, enhancing their own skills. All these features culminate in a heightened understanding of the game, refining tactics, and enhancing enjoyment. As apps modernize with these tech capabilities, the bowling landscape continues to shift toward a data-driven approach to gameplay, benefiting players at every level.
